Understanding the French Driving License

The French driving license, called the "permis de conduire français en ligne (simply click the following page) de conduire," is not just a way of movement however likewise works as an essential kind of recognition within France and across Europe. The license is categorized into numerous categories, allowing people to run various kinds of cars ranging from motorcycles to large trucks.

Eligibility Requirements

To obtain a French driving license, candidates must fulfill particular eligibility requirements that include:

  1. Age: Applicants must be at least 18 years of ages for a classification B license (cars and trucks). Lower age limits make an application for other categories (e.g., 16 for A1).
  2. Residency: Applicants need to live in France. However, EU and EEA nationals may use their foreign licenses for certain durations.
  3. Medical Fitness: A medical checkup may be required, specifically for specific classifications like heavy lorries.
  4. Driving Theory Exam: Candidates must pass a composed theory test covering traffic laws and policies.
  5. Practical Driving Test: A practical test showing driving skills is also needed.

Needed Documents

When looking for a French driving license, prospects need to offer a number of files, which typically include:

  • A legitimate type of recognition (passport or national ID).
  • Proof of residency in France (energy expense, rental agreement).
  • Medical certificate validating fitness to drive (for specific car categories).
  • Current passport-sized pictures.
  • Payment evidence for application charges.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

What if I currently have a driving license from another country?

If you hold a legitimate driving license from an EU or EEA country, you can drive in France without requiring to exchange it. However, for non-EU licenses, conversion is typically required after one year of residency.

Can I take driving lessons in English?

Many driving schools in France use lessons in English, especially in major urban locations. It is best to confirm with the school before registering.

How long does the whole process take?

The time required to obtain a driving license varies, but after securing a spot in a driving school and completing the requirements, the process might take approximately three to 6 months.

Exist any limitations for brand-new chauffeurs?

Yes, brand-new drivers in France are subject to a probationary period of three years, during which they should follow specific rules, such as lower alcohol limits and mandatory screen of an "A" sign on their vehicles.
